Overview"Academic Choice is a powerful tool for increasing students' motivation and academic skills and building community in the classroom. In Learning Through Academic Choice, long-time educator and Responsive Classroom consulting teacher Paula Denton guides teachers step-by-step through the process of introducing Academic Choice into their teaching. In this practical and comprehensive book, teachers will: learn how to build a strong foundation for Academic Choice; follow a teacher through each phase of implementing an Academic Choice lesson; learn the details of planning an Academic Choice lesson; find a wide range of specific lesson plans and activity ideas for grades K6.
